Final week, the US Federal Commerce Fee launched a proposed ultimate ruling banning employers from executing noncompete agreements for almost all staff — excepting solely “senior executives” — and requiring them to inform staff that they’re now not sure by current noncompetes. Forrester believes that this can have a big affect on the folks practices of US employers. Whether or not that affect is optimistic or destructive in your agency is one thing you possibly can select.
The lawsuits in opposition to the brand new rule are already starting. However that pushback is occurring in opposition to a state-level pattern that can be arduous to beat. 4 states, together with California, have already got full enforcement bans on noncompetes. California’s ban dates again to the 1870s, and its economic system has grown such that if it had been an unbiased nation, it will rank because the world’s fifth largest economic system. That makes it arduous to argue that noncompetes inhibit progress. This nonetheless wasn’t sufficient for California, which early this 12 months handed new laws affirming and strengthening its stance, and the state just isn’t alone: With one other 81 payments limiting noncompetes at the moment proposed throughout 38 state legislatures, the sunsetting of noncompetes is mainly a performed deal, whether or not it’s by the state-level efforts or no matter provisions of the brand new rule stay after the authorized challenges run their course on the federal stage.
